Tao denies rumors he is leaving EXO

Tao, member of K-pop boy band EXO, broke his silence about rumors that he would depart from the 10-member group.

In response to a fan who asked on Instagram whether he would leave the team, Tao said he would not exit the band and asked his fans to trust him.

The fan wrote, “I hope you don’t break our promise. I believe that you would make the best possible choice.”

Fans’ anxiety increased after China’s biggest online video site, iQIYI.com, reported Thursday that the Chinese member demanded his contract be nullified.

EXO‘s label, SM Entertainment, has not commented on the reports.

The 10-member K-pop sensation lost two Chinese members -- Kris and Luhan -- last year after they filed for termination of their contracts.

They cited unreasonably long contracts and an exploitation of human rights as the reason behind their decision.

Despite the members’ departures, EXO has fared well, sweeping year-end music awards in 2014.

EXO recently made a return to the music scene with its second studio album ”EXODUS.“
